The College of Applied Medical Sciences conducts the first day of its student orientation and guidance program
As part of Jouf University’s preparations to welcome male and female students for the start of the 1448 AH academic year, and in support of its goals to provide a motivating and supportive learning environment, the College of Applied Medical Sciences conducted the first day of its Student Orientation, Introduction, and Guidance Program on Tuesday, 25 August 2026.
The program, held from 25 to 27 August 2026, aligns with the University’s “Your University, Your Destination” initiative. It introduces students to the College, its services, and academic programs, while enhancing their readiness for university life and helping them build a successful educational experience.
Welcoming students and introducing the College and its services
The first day included welcoming students and introducing them to the College, its departments, and the academic programs and services it offers, as well as familiarizing them with key University facilities and services that support and facilitate their academic and university journey.
An introductory tour of the laboratories and labs
The program also included a visit to the laboratories, allowing students to explore the College’s learning and practical environment and become familiar with the facilities and equipment that support the hands-on components of their disciplines.
A confident start to university life
An introductory tour of the University’s facilities was also conducted, helping students integrate into the university environment and gain a clear understanding of the services available to them from the beginning of their academic journey.
The program reflects the College of Applied Medical Sciences’ commitment to preparing new students, enhancing their awareness of the academic and university environment, and empowering them to begin their educational journey with confidence and readiness for a successful academic start.
